PacifiCorp’s defection pressures Northwest utilities to get their act together on energy imbalance market

In other words, such a system could pay for itself almost immediately.

In short, it was a no brainer, a precursor to the kind of "smart grid" transformation that power planners have been talking about for decades, but have largely failed to deliver.

The same thing, many insist, should already be operational in the Northwest. Studies suggest an imbalance market here could conservatively deliver benefits between $70 million and $80 million a year, and perhaps many multiples of that amount. Forecasted startup and operating costs are much lower.
